<html><head><style type="text/css"><!-- DIV {margin:0px;} --></style></head><body><div style="font-family:'times new roman', 'new york', times, serif;font-size:12pt"><div>Ok, I have it--If anyone wants it, I can try to post an example (I wrote it for my usecase, so I'd have to write it for something more generic)</div><div><br></div><div>William</div><div style="font-family:times new roman, new york, times, serif;font-size:12pt"><br><div style="font-family:times new roman, new york, times, serif;font-size:12pt"><font size="2" face="Tahoma"><hr size="1"><b><span style="font-weight: bold;">From:</span></b> William &lt;abecedarian314159@yahoo.com&gt;<br><b><span style="font-weight: bold;">To:</span></b> pyqt@riverbankcomputing.com<br><b><span style="font-weight: bold;">Sent:</span></b> Tue, October 20, 2009 11:17:05 PM<br><b><span style="font-weight: bold;">Subject:</span></b> Re: [PyQt] qtreeview vs qtreewidget?<br></font><br>
<div style="font-family:'times new roman', 'new york', times, serif;font-size:12pt;"><div>Ok, I figured out how to allow checkboxes in a qtreeview (using flags()) and how to set their state using QtCore.Qt.CheckStateRole in my data() method. &nbsp;However, I still need help on one thing:</div><div><br></div><div>What is the signal that lets me know if someone has clicked on the checkbox? &nbsp;If I can get that, then I can change my data and I assume that the view will update.</div><div><br></div><div>Thanks,</div><div>William</div><div style="font-family:times new roman, new york, times, serif;font-size:12pt;"><br><div style="font-family:times new roman, new york, times, serif;font-size:12pt;"><font size="2" face="Tahoma"><hr size="1"><b><span style="font-weight:bold;">From:</span></b> William &lt;abecedarian314159@yahoo.com&gt;<br><b><span style="
font-weight:bold;">To:</span></b> pyqt@riverbankcomputing.com<br><b><span style="font-weight:bold;">Sent:</span></b> Tue, October 20, 2009 6:09:46 PM<br><b><span style="font-weight:bold;">Subject:</span></b> [PyQt] qtreeview vs qtreewidget?<br></font><br>
<div style="font-family:'times new roman', 'new york', times, serif;font-size:12pt;"><div>A quick question--in the qtreewidget, one can make a checkbox for items (setting</div><div><span class="Apple-style-span" style="font-family:'Times New Roman';font-size:medium;">CheckState&nbsp;for a treewidget item). &nbsp;Is there a similar capability for the qtreeview if we are using qabstractitemmodel?</span></div><div><font class="Apple-style-span" face="'Times New Roman'"><span class="Apple-style-span" style="font-size:medium;"><br></span></font></div><div><font class="Apple-style-span" face="'Times New Roman'"><span class="Apple-style-span" style="font-size:medium;"><br></span></font></div><div><font class="Apple-style-span" face="'Times New Roman'"><span class="Apple-style-span" style="font-size:medium;">Thanks!</span></font></div><div style=""></div></div><br>

      </div></div><div style=""></div></div><br>

      </div></div><div style="position:fixed"></div></div><br>

      </body></html>